Alexandre Zurawski (born 1 April 1998), known as Alemão, is a Brazilian professional footballer who plays as a forward for Spanish club Oviedo.
Alemão made his league debut for Metropolis against Clube Náutico Almirante Barroso on 12 February 2017.[3] He scored his first goal for the club against Criciúma on 25 February 2017, scoring in the 67th minute.[4]
Alemão didn't make any league appearances for Kyoto Sanga, being named on the bench once.[5]
Alemão made his league debut for Criciúma against Brusque on 30 January 2019.[6]
Alemão made his league debut for Avaí against Chapecoense on 23 January 2020.[7]
Alemão scored on his league debut for Juventus SC, scoring against Criciúma on 27 February 2021, scoring in the 90th+4th minute.[8]
Alemão scored on his league debut for Novo Hamburgo, scoring against União RS on 26 January 2022, scoring in the 10th minute.[9]
Alemão made his league debut for Internacional against Atlético Minero on 10 April 2022.[10] He scored his first goal for the club against Fortaleza on 17 April 2022, scoring in the 90th minute.[11]
Alemão made his league debut for Real Oviedo against Tenerife on 14 August 2023.[12] He scored his first goal for the club deep into extra time on 20 January 2024, against Racing Ferrol.[13]
Born in Brazil, Alemão is of Polish descent.[14]
